Soaps can be prepared through saponification. What is saponification? The saponification process is the process of hydrolyzing fats or oil under alkaline conditions.

Therefore, The saponification process involves boiling fats or oils with concentrated sodium hydroxide to produce glycerol and the sodium salts of fatty acids or soaps. General equation

Fats/oils + concentrated alkalis soap + glycerol


What is fat? Fats/oils are natural ester that produce by combination of fatty acid with glycerol. What happen to the fat during saponification? Fats/oils undergoes hydrolysis in alkali condition and then break up to fatty acid and glycerol. Then, hydrolysis will Alkaline fatty acid react with alkali to form sodium salts of fatty acid (soap). Consider this reaction; Fats/oil in concentrated sodium hydroxide Fatty acid + glycerol Fatty acid + alkali/sodium ion sodium salt fatty acid/soap + water Overall: Fats/oil + alkali/sodium ion soap + glycerol

Procedure:

10 cm3 of palm oil is measured with measuring cylinder 10ml and poured into a beaker 250ml. 50 cm3 of concentrated sodium hydroxide solution 5 mol dm3 measured with measuring cylinder 50ml and poured in the beaker. The mixture is heated and stirred with glass rod until its boiling for 5 minutes. Then, the flame is turned off and the mixture is left to cool. 50 cm3 water and a few spatulas of sodium chloride was added to the mixture and boiled again for 5 minutes. Then, the flame is turned off and the mixture is left to cool. [white precipitate is formed and floats]. The mixture is filtered with filter paper, and the residue (soap) is washed by distilled water.
